[0053] figure 1 A hearing device 2 is shown, which is intended for a hearing-impaired user. The hearing device 2 has a plurality (here two) of microphones 4 by means of which acoustic signals from the environment are received and converted into electrical audio signals A. The audio signal A is forwarded to the control unit 6, where it is corrected according to the user's requirements, usually amplified. The corrected audio signal A is forwarded from the control unit 6 to the earpiece 8, which converts the audio signal A into a sound signal S again and outputs it.
[0054] The hearing device 2 is presently a BTE hearing device which has a housing 10 located behind the user's ear and a sound tube 12 via which the sound signal S is output from the earpiece 8 to the ear.
